jquery easyui1.2.1及demo
jQuery EasyUI 是一个基于 jQuery 的前端框架,它提供了一系列易于使用的组件,可以帮助开发者快速构建功能丰富的Web应用界面。这个压缩包“jquery easyui1.2.1及demo”包含了EasyUI 1.2.1版本的库文件以及相关的示例代码,让我们来详细了解一下这个框架及其核心组件。 1. jQuery EasyUI 基础: jQuery EasyUI 是建立在 jQuery 库之上,利用 jQuery 的强大选择器和DOM操作能力,简化了HTML元素的交互和动态化。EasyUI 的目标是通过简单的HTML标记和JavaScript代码,实现复杂界面的创建。 2. 主要组件: - `datagrid`:数据表格,用于展示和操作表格数据,支持分页、排序、过滤等功能。 - `panel`:面板,用于封装内容,可以包含其他组件,具有标题、工具栏和可折叠性。 - `window`:浮动窗口,可用来展示弹出信息或表单。 - `tabs`:选项卡,可以同时显示多个页面内容。 - `dialog`:对话框,用于展示模态或非模态内容,常用于用户交互。 - `menu`:菜单,支持多级结构,常用于下拉菜单或右键菜单。 - `form`:表单组件,包括各种输入控件,如文本框、复选框、下拉列表等,支持验证和提交。 - `slider`:滑块,用于数值选择或评分。 - `tree`:树形结构,用于展示层次数据。 - `pagination`:分页组件,用于大型数据集的分页显示。 3. 组件使用: EasyUI 提供了一套简单的API和CSS类,使得开发者可以通过添加特定的class和属性来激活组件功能。例如,将`<div>`标签加上`class="datagrid"`即可将其转换为数据网格。 4. 自定义样式与主题: EasyUI 允许开发者通过修改CSS样式来自定义界面外观,或者使用预设的主题来改变整体风格。1.2.1版本可能包含了多种预设主题供选择。 5. 数据绑定: EasyUI 支持JSON格式的数据绑定,可以直接从服务器获取JSON数据并填充到组件中,实现了前后端分离的数据处理模式。 6. AJAX 支持: 大多数EasyUI组件都内置了AJAX功能,能够异步加载和提交数据,提高用户体验。 7. 插件扩展: 除了基础组件,EasyUI社区还开发了许多插件,如日期选择器、时间选择器、拖放功能等,进一步丰富了功能集合。 8. 示例代码: 压缩包中的“demo”部分通常包含了各种组件的使用示例,这些例子可以帮助开发者快速理解和学习如何在实际项目中应用EasyUI。 总结,jQuery EasyUI 1.2.1是一个强大的前端框架,通过简单易用的API和HTML标记,能够快速构建功能完善的Web应用界面。它的组件丰富,涵盖了大部分日常开发需求,并且提供了示例代码方便学习。对于希望提升开发效率和界面质量的开发者来说,这是一个非常有价值的工具。
- 1
- 2
- 3
- yillyly2012-09-18不错。适合我这种初学者。
- 粉丝: 4
- 资源: 5
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 家庭用具检测15-YOLO(v8至v11)数据集合集.rar
- deploy.yaml
- PHP快速排序算法实现与优化
- 2023-04-06-项目笔记 - 第三百五十五阶段 - 4.4.2.353全局变量的作用域-353 -2025.12.22
- 2023-04-06-项目笔记 - 第三百五十五阶段 - 4.4.2.353全局变量的作用域-353 -2025.12.22
- pdfjs2.5.207和4.9.155
- 认识小动物-教案反思.docx
- csi-driver-nfs
- 冒泡排序算法详解及Java与Python实现
- 字幕网页文字检测20-YOLO(v5至v11)、COCO、CreateML、Paligemma、TFRecord、VOC数据集合集.rar